我正在使用以下正则表达式
^[a-zA-Z0-9\',!;\?\$\^:\\\/`\|~&\" @#%\*\{}\(\)_\+\.\s=-]{1,1000}$
Run Code Online (Sandbox Code Playgroud)
我知道这很难看,但到目前为止,除了不允许反斜杠之外它还有其他目的,因为它已经逃脱,我也试过\\
而不是\\\
相同的结果.有任何想法吗?
我正在开发一个应用程序,用户点击/按下窗口中某个按钮的输入,应用程序执行一些检查并确定是否发送几封电子邮件,然后显示另一个带有消息的窗口.
我的问题是,发送2封电子邮件会显着减慢这个过程,并且在某些(约8)秒内,第一个窗口在进行发送时会看起来冻结.
有什么方法可以在后台发送这些电子邮件并立即显示下一个窗口吗?
请不要使用"使用X类"或"仅使用X方法"来限制您的答案,因为我还不太熟悉该语言,并且将非常感谢更多信息.
谢谢.
我有2个具有相同结构的数据库,一个在本地计算机上,一个在公司的服务器上.每个确定的时间量,来自本地DB的数据应该同步到服务器DB.
我对如何执行此操作有一个大致的想法 - 创建一个脚本,以某种方式"合并"不在服务器数据库上的信息,然后使此脚本作为服务器的预定作业运行.但是,我的问题在于我对此并不十分熟悉.
SQL Server Management Studio是否提供了一种简单的方法(某种向导)并生成这种脚本?这是我必须从头开始构建的吗?
我做了一些基本的谷歌搜索并遇到了"复制"一词,但我并不完全理解它.我宁愿听到那些实际上已经做过这件事的人的一些意见,或者他们善于解释这类事情.
谢谢.
在编辑时编辑gridview行的背景颜色我遇到了一些麻烦.
问题是,我在显示报告时使用RowDataBound
事件方法e.Row.BackColor
根据标准进行更改(3种不同的颜色取决于结果).对于不符合该条件的行,<EditRowStyle BackColor="#999999" />
单击"编辑"按钮时将应用GridView的属性.
但是,我似乎无法找到一种方法来改变那些符合标准的颜色,因为RowDataBound似乎一直被调用,覆盖了我所做的任何更改.
有什么建议?
我在验证规则中有以下正则表达式:
^[a-zA-Z0-9',!;?~>+&\"\-@#%*.\s]{1,1000}$
Run Code Online (Sandbox Code Playgroud)
但是,我可以输入======
我认为不应该被允许的内容.
我的想法是,不管怎样,-
如果没有适当地逃脱,可能会造成麻烦,但这种情况已经超出我的想象.
有没有办法覆盖提供的MD5功能MD5CryptoServiceProvider
以使其经过FIPS验证?这是因为我希望保留应用程序中使用的逻辑,而不是修改MD5以获得可能导致进一步影响的另一个哈希算法.
我正在尝试使用此查询来删除链接服务器的数据库中已有的行:
GO
USE TAMSTest
GO
DELETE from [dbo].[Hour]
WHERE [dbo].[Hour].[InHour] = (SELECT [InHour]
FROM [TDG-MBL-005].[TAMSTEST].[dbo].[Hour])
GO
Run Code Online (Sandbox Code Playgroud)
当链接服务器表中只有一行时,SELECT [InHour] FROM [TDG-MBL-005].[TAMSTEST].[dbo].[Hour]
返回该行,DELETE按预期工作.但是,对于链接服务器表中的多行,它不起作用,因为查询的该部分返回多行作为其结果.我该如何解决这个问题?
如果需要进一步的信息请询问,我需要尽快完成.
在此先感谢,伊顿B.
c# ×3
database ×2
regex ×2
sql-server ×2
asp.net ×1
asynchronous ×1
colors ×1
email ×1
encryption ×1
escaping ×1
fips ×1
gridview ×1
javascript ×1
security ×1